What is a remote video editing Adobe Premiere Pro job?

A Remote Video Editing Adobe Premiere Pro job involves editing video content from a remote location using Adobe Premiere Pro software. Professionals in this role work with raw footage to create polished videos for various purposes, such as social media, marketing, or entertainment. They are responsible for tasks like cutting and sequencing clips, adding effects and transitions, color correction, and syncing audio. Communication with clients or team members is typically done online, allowing editors to work from anywhere with a reliable internet connection.

What are some common challenges faced by remote video editors using Adobe Premiere Pro, and how can they be managed?

Remote video editors often face challenges such as large file transfers, maintaining effective communication with clients or team members, and ensuring project consistency across different devices. Managing these challenges typically involves using cloud storage solutions for easy sharing, setting up regular check-ins or feedback sessions, and utilizing project management tools to keep everyone aligned. Additionally, keeping your software and hardware up to date helps maintain performance and compatibility with collaborators' systems.

What is the difference between Remote Video Editing Adobe Premiere Pro vs Remote Video Editing Final Cut Pro?

AspectRemote Video Editing Adobe Premiere ProRemote Video Editing Final Cut Pro
CredentialsAdobe Certified Expert (ACE) in Premiere ProApple Certified Pro in Final Cut Pro
Work EnvironmentCross-platform (Windows, Mac)Mac-only
Industry UsageFilm, TV, online contentFilm, TV, online content
Common Search IntentComparison of editing software, workflow, features

Both remote video editing roles using Adobe Premiere Pro and Final Cut Pro involve editing video content for various industries. Premiere Pro offers cross-platform flexibility and is widely used in professional environments, while Final Cut Pro is exclusive to Mac users and favored for its optimized performance on Apple devices. The choice depends on the user's operating system preference and specific project requirements.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ote video editor specializing in Adobe Premiere Pro?

To thrive as a Remote Video Editor using Adobe Premiere Pro, you need strong video editing skills, a keen eye for visual storytelling, and proficiency in the Adobe Creative Suite, often supported by a relevant degree or portfolio. Mastery of Adobe Premiere Pro, familiarity with related tools like After Effects, and knowledge of file formats and codecs are typically required. Excellent communication, time management, and creative problem-solving abilities help editors collaborate effectively and meet tight deadlines remotely. These skills ensure the delivery of high-quality, engaging video content that meets client expectations and project goals.

Senior Video Producer, Multimedia

Computer Task Group, Inc

Morrisville, NC • On-site, Remote

Contractor

Posted 16 days ago


Job description

CTG is seeking to fill a Senior Video Producer position for our client.

Location: Morrisville, NC
Work Arrangement: Hybrid, 3 days onsite and 2 days remote per week
Duration: 12+ months, with possibile extension

Duties:

  • Lead video and multimedia projects from initial concept through production, post-production, and final delivery.
  • Partner with marketing, product, communications, creative, and digital teams to translate business objectives and complex subject matter into compelling visual stories.
  • Develop creative concepts, treatments, scripts, production plans, schedules, and budgets.
  • Produce content for executive communications, customer stories, product marketing, sales enablement, webinars, podcasts, virtual events, and digital channels.
  • Coordinate internal stakeholders, production crews, agencies, freelancers, vendors, and other external creative partners.
  • Direct filming and oversee editing, motion graphics, animation, sound, color, and final delivery.
  • Manage multiple concurrent projects while maintaining timelines, budgets, brand standards, quality, and stakeholder expectations.
  • Establish repeatable production workflows, templates, and best practices to improve consistency and efficiency.
  • Evaluate and incorporate new production technologies, including AI-enabled video, audio, and creative tools.
  • Track project outcomes and incorporate stakeholder and audience feedback into future content.
  • Participate in onsite filming, production coordination, and stakeholder meetings at the Morrisville office.

Skills:

  • Strong expertise in video production, multimedia storytelling, and content development.
  • Experience managing the full production lifecycle, including concept development, scripting, pre-production, filming, editing, and final delivery.
  • Ability to translate complex concepts into clear, engaging visual stories for diverse audiences.
  • Proficiency with Adobe Premiere Pro and working knowledge of After Effects or comparable production tools.
  •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deadlines.
  • Experience managing production schedules, budgets, vendors, and external creative partners.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Knowledge of motion graphics, animation, livestreaming, webinars, podcasts, or virtual event production preferred.
  • Familiarity with AI-enabled video, audio, and creative production tools preferred.
  • Experience developing scalable production workflows or content programs preferred.

Experience:

  • 5+ years of experience in video production, multimedia production, creative services, or a related field.
  • Proven experience leading video and multimedia projects through the complete production lifecycle.
  • Experience creating content for executive communications, customer stories, marketing campaigns, product marketing, sales enablement, or digital channels.
  • Experience working with cross-functional teams in a corporate, marketing, or creative environment.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age production budgets, timelines, vendors, and external creative partners.
  • Experience working in a technology or complex B2B environment preferred.
  • Portfolio or production reel demonstrating relevant work is required.
  • Education: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Film Production, Multimedia, Communications, Marketing, Design, or a related field preferred, or equivalent professional experience.
